Industrial polarization imager calibration

Objetivo

In recent years, there has been a revolution in imaging, with a new generation of polarization-sensitive cameras entering mass markets. As we have found out in our ERC-Synergy project (CloudCT), there is a gap in calibrating such cameras. This leads to degraded imaging data in downstream applications, preventing such cameras from reaching their full potential. We will develop a system for modular calibration of such imagers, that would be fast, easy to use and reliable under harsh working conditions, while generalizing the imaging capabilities of previous camera generations. In our ERC-Synergy CloudCT project, we developed an automated research-grade calibration system for polarization sensitive cameras on a small scale. In the PoC project, we aim to make a system which better suits industrial operation, harnessing our expertise in software development, optomechanics and environmental control. In addition, we will explore the commercialization potential of our calibration system in relevant markets. Our calibration system will significantly enhance quality control using industrial calibrated polarimetric imagers, as used in inspection of displays, circuits, automotive sensors and airborne and spaceborne cameras.
